J&K: Two Terrorists Neutralised In Sopore Encounter As Security Forces Intensify Operations

In a successful operation on Friday, security forces killed two terrorists in Sopore, Baramulla district, after an intense gunfight.

The encounter occurred after security forces launched a joint operation based on specific intelligence regarding the presence of terrorists in the area.

Kashmir Zone Police took to X, stating that security forces neutralized two terrorists in the Sopore encounter. They are in the process of confirming the terrorists’ identities and affiliations. Additionally, they recovered incriminating materials, arms, and ammunition during the operation.

The operation began on Thursday evening after the forces observed suspicious activity in Panipora, a village in Sopore.

According to the police, a search operation led to an exchange of fire with the terrorists, who opened fire indiscriminately when challenged by the troops.

The Army and police retaliated effectively, leading to the elimination of both militants.

Earlier, the Chinar Corps of the Indian Army posted, “On 07 Nov 24, based on specific intelligence regarding presence of terrorists, a joint Operation launched by the #IndianArmy & @JmuKmrPolice in Panipura, Sopore, #Baramulla. Suspicious activity was observed by vigilant troops and on being challenged terrorists opened indiscriminate fire. Own troops effectively retaliated. Operation is in progress.”

Sopore Encounter Part Of Recent Surge In Terrorist Activity

The encounter in Sopore is part of a recent surge in terrorist activity in Jammu and Kashmir, with multiple encounters reported in the region.

On Wednesday, security forces engaged in another firefight with terrorists in the Margi area of Kupwara.

On the same day, security forces killed one terrorist in Bandipora, continuing the wave of confrontations between militants and the forces.

In a separate operation on Tuesday, a joint team of the Indian Army, Jammu and Kashmir Police, and CRPF (Central Reserve Police Force) launched an operation in Bandipora following a terrorist attack.

Security forces apprehended one terrorist associate, Ashiq Hussain Wani, a resident of Tujar Shareef in Sopore, during the operation.

The region has been on high alert after a series of violent incidents, including a grenade attack on 3 November that injured 12 people in Srinagar.

Just days earlier, on 2 November, security forces killed two terrorists in an encounter in Anantnag, and on 29 October, three terrorists were neutralised in a major operation following an Army convoy attack in Akhnoor.

With the recent uptick in violence, security forces in Jammu and Kashmir have ramped up their counter-terrorism efforts, launching targeted operations to dismantle militant networks in the region.
